What is 211?
211 is a free, confidential, 24/7 helpline that connects people to essential community resources.
Families can call, text, or search online to find support with food, housing, utilities, childcare, health care, financial assistance, and more.
Trained specialists listen, assess individual needs, and guide callers to the best available services—making it easier to navigate complex systems and get help when it’s needed most.
